{for not fxos1.2}{note}This article only applies to Firefox OS 1.2 and higher.{/note}{/for} You can set up your Firefox OS email account to check for new messages at regular intervals. You can also set up notifications so you're aware of incoming emails. Don't have an email account yet? [[Add an email account to the Mail app in Firefox OS | Set up a new account]] before following the steps below. =Set up email notifications= #Launch the Email app and tap on the menu button on the upper left corner of the screen. #;[[Image:email menu fxos]] #Tap on the gear icon [[Image:Gray FxOS settings gear]] on the bottom left corner of the screen to open the ''Mail Settings''. #Tap on the email account that you want to set your preferences for. #To set up email notifications, tap the button next to ''Display notifications for new messages'' to toggle it on. #;[[Image:Email Notifications]] #Tap the arrow on the top left of the screen to finish. Your preferences will save automatically. #;[[Image:return email fxos]] =Set up Firefox OS to automatically check for new emails= To set up how often you want Firefox OS to check for new email messages, follow these steps: #Launch the Email app and tap on the menu button on the upper left corner of the screen. #;[[Image:email menu fxos]] #Tap on the gear icon [[Image:Gray FxOS settings gear]] at the bottom left corner of the screen to open the ''Mail Settings''. #Tap on the email account for which you want to set your preferences. #Tap on the drop down under ''Check for new messages'', and choose your preferred intervals, then tap {button OK}. #;[[Image:mail sync fxos]] {note}If you don't want Firefox OS to check your emails automatically (for example, if you don't want to use too much data or battery power), set this to '''Manual''' instead.{/note} =Check emails manually= In a hurry to check your emails? You can force Firefox OS to check for emails any time you want: #On the ''Inbox'' screen, tap on the sync icon at the bottom of the screen to immediately check for new emails. #;[[Image:sync manual]]
